Serve as the first point of contact and implement the College’s employee benefit programs, policies, and procedures, ensuring that eligible employees are informed about and able to take full advantage of the benefits available to them. Utilize the Human Resources Information System (HRIS) to manage benefit-related data and associated payroll deductions. Under the direction of the Human Resources Director, coordinates the campus wellness program by promoting healthy living through the development and delivery of wellness-related training and events for faculty, staff, and their dependents.
As an integral member of the HR team, support the day-to-day operations of the office and provide high-quality customer service to campus employees and visitors. Hiring for this role will begin in January 2026.
- Communicate benefit programs to prospective employees, current employees and retirees.
- Assist employees/retirees with benefits problems and questions, adjudicate any disputes between employees/retirees and providers.
- Interact with benefit providers to resolve service delivery problems and enhance service.
- Maintain and distribute employee benefit enrollment and plan information to employees using current technologies including, but not limited to the College’s website and intranet (Camel Web).
- Coordinate, schedule and conduct benefit orientation sessions for newly eligible employees.
- Assist newly eligible employees them with benefit enrollment, respond to questions and resolve any issues.
- Process all employee benefit enrollments, benefit terminations, and changes with benefit providers.
- Enter employee payroll deductions and maintain all benefit related information in the College’s HRIS and related filing systems.
- Distribute and process Family Medical Leave (FML) requests including, but not limited to obtaining all necessary documentation, communicating leave status to employees and their supervisors, recording leaves in College’s FML tracking system, maintaining files, and prepare reports as needed.
- Coordinate and conduct employee/retiree education programs such as benefits fair, pre-retirement workshop, and retirement planning workshops.
- Promote healthy habits and prevention of illness by implementing a comprehensive wellness program, under the direction of the Manager of Employee Benefits, for faculty, staff and their dependents that includes training and educational programs and activities.
- Work closely with the Vice President of Human Resources and Organizational Development to plan and coordinate the annual staff service recognition ceremony including identifying honorees, distributing invitations, reserving event space, engaging catering and planning the menu, obtaining and gift-wrapping awards, coordinating honoree photograph, and preparing the list of honorees.
- Create and maintain a comfortable, confidential counseling environment for employees.
- Stay informed of new trends, developments, laws, and regulations related to the administration of benefits.
- Prepare benefit reports and process invoices from benefit providers for payment.
- Co-Coordinate or Back up “all campus events” and communicate events to employees, including, but not limited to the Staff Picnic, Holiday Lunch, New Employee Breakfast and employee award receptions.
- Support the HR department’s day to day operation including coverage for phones, mail processing, taking care of walk in visitors and supervising student workers as needed.
